Englishtown brings possibility of another win for Arana Sr.
ENGLISHTOWN, NJ – After reaching the final round in Englishtown last year, Pro Stock Motorcycle rider Hector Arana feels that his
2014 NHRA Mello Yello Drag Racing Series season can turn around when he returns for the Toyota NHRA Summernationals, May 29-June 1, at Old Bridge Township Raceway Park.
The Lucas Oil Buell rider has seen some recent progress this year with a couple of first-round wins in both Charlotte and Atlanta, but at this point last season Arana was in a final round competing for another career win, and that’s where he wants to be now.
“I expect to do better in Englishtown than I did in Atlanta,” Arana said. “My goal is to always do better than I did the race before. This season I haven’t seen results that I know we are capable of, but as long as we can keep moving forward and keep improving our performance, then I’m happy with how things are going.”
Fighting a chaotic personal and professional schedule, Arana has not been able to test his equipment since the 2013 NHRA Mello Yello Drag Racing Series ended in Pomona, but with a season mired with complications so far, he has found time to possibly continue making that necessary progress.
“We really need to test this week,” Arana said. “We’ve been facing various issues so far this season, and I feel like testing will help narrow the possibilities down. We need to get back to being the great contenders we are if we want to have a good chance of winning the championship. That’s what we’re going for, the big win at the end of the season.”
